#b336e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b336e8 is composed of 70.2% red, 21.2%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.8% cyan, 76.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 282.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 56.1%. #b336e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cff with #6700d1.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#b336e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08010a is the darkest color, while #fcf8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b336e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908c92 is the less saturated color, while #ba25f9 is the most saturated one.
